About You
We are looking for someone who:
- Brings energy, commitment and creativity.
- Has proven catering experience, including running a kitchen and supervising staff.
- Holds a Level 3 Food Hygiene Certificate.
- Understands food safety, hygiene and health & safety legislation.
- Can manage stock, ordering, cashless systems and financial controls.
- Leads by example and builds strong, positive relationships with pupils, staff and visitors.

Commitment to safeguarding
Our organisation is committed to safeguarding and promoting the welfare of children, young people and vulnerable adults. We expect all staff, volunteers and trustees to share this commitment.
Our recruitment process follows the keeping children safe in education guidance.
Offers of employment may be subject to the following checks (where relevant):
childcare disqualification
Disclosure and Barring Service (DBS)
medical
online and social media
prohibition from teaching
right to work
satisfactory references
suitability to work with children
You must tell us about any unspent conviction, cautions, reprimands or warnings under the Rehabilitation of Offenders Act 1974 (Exceptions) Order 1975.
